The Scarlet Pub is officially Rutgers’ best bar

From $2 Tuesdays to WCW, the Scarlet Pub is officially your number 1

In an alcohol and party-fueled college town, a good bar is an absolute must. And at Rutgers, we don’t mess around when it comes to Thirsty Thursdays or $2 Tuesdays. But with tons of great bars stretched all up and down the treasure trove that is Rutgers’ very own Easton Ave, some may find it difficult to choose where to enjoy their favorite hour of the day – Happy Hour. Well, look no further Scarlet Knights. With the help of over 1,500 of your votes for “The Best Rutgers Bar“, we have found the best of the best. The official best bar at Rutgers – who received nearly 20 percent of the total votes – is none other than the Scarlet Pub!

Presenting our official certificate for ‘The Best Bar at Rutgers’ to Naji, the owner of Scarlet Pub.

Whether it’s because of their amazing crew, or because of the free drinks you’ll receive for being this week’s WCW – the Scarlet Pub is definitely the best place to be. And although the rest of the competition was tight, with Olive Branch coming in second and Olde Queens at a close third, only Scarlet Pub can be called number one. Being home to the best tasting Jolly Rancher and BJ shots, and the loudest EDM music on Easton Ave, a night out at the Scarlet Pub is one that you absolutely will not regret.

As if your Friday night out at Scarlet Pub couldn’t possibly be made any better, owner Naji always ensures that his customers are having the best time possible. Continuously making friends with every new face that walks through the doors of Scarlet Pub, Naji says that every night he is more and more thankful for everything that the Rutgers community has given him. Even upon presenting him and his staff with their official certificate, Naji thanked the Rutgers community and said that “we wouldn’t be the best without the best crowd.”
